This means that the Wedeco SMOevo PLUS generators are practically maintenance free with no need for regular cleaning or replacement of electrodes. Manufactured completely from inert materials, without the need for fuses or coatings, it is highly resistant to corrosion. It features a glass core, which consists only of high strength borosilicate glass and stainless steel mesh, that helps achieve a level of reliability and energy efficiency unattainable with most other electrode technologies. Maximize the ozone with Effizon evo 2G electrodesĮffizon evo 2G electrode technology is the core element of every Wedeco SMOevo PLUS ozone system. It is equipped with state-of-the-art semiconductors technology (IGBTs) for improved system control, while the air conditioning system allows it to operate under high temperature (up to 35 ☌) and high humidity (up to 90%) conditions, and eliminate the thermal power loss of electrical components.

The Wedeco SMOevo PLUS generator vessel can also be positioned either upright or horizontally and is forklift-accessible from all sides, allowing for easy transportation and installation. The generator, power supply, pipework and electrical supply unit are optimally arranged in order to reduce on-site footprint up to 20%. It is specially manufactured to operate with reduced cooling water consumption of up to 60% with maximum energy efficiency resulting in very low lifecycle costs. When maximum flexibility and reliability are the demands of the operation for small to medium ozone capacities, Xylem’s Wedeco SMOevo PLUS is the perfect system to suit every application.
